I have set the boot sequence in the Pheonix BIOS for this 2 yr old PC to have the CD as first choice - but for some reason it still boots off the HD . The CD disk is bootable as tried it on another PC . This is what I have managed to find out (from Device Manager ) . HD is WDC 1600JS60NCB1 - doesn't say if it's IDE or SATA . The CD/DVD entry has 2 . One with a red cross is Generic Stealth DVD SCSI CD-ROM . Second ( no red cross ) is HLDTST DVD ROM GSAHION SCSI . From XP , dvd's can be read and run . Am trying to boot mtest and WDC Diagnostics .
What could be the problem ?
